The BiD Challenge [1] is offering €150.000 in start-up finance for plans that
combine income generating business with poverty reduction in a feasible way.
Both new ideas and plans to expand an existing business can compete.
Here are five good reasons to participate:
1. Clear formats that help you write a solid business plan
2. Concrete feedback from experts
3. Personal and professional coaching
4. Promote your plan to experts, media, partners and investors.
5. Win start-up finance
The deadline to submit your 3 page business plan is March 20th.
